学位论文详细信息
Timing Analysis and Behavioral Synthesis with Process Variation
process variation;high-level synthesis;behavioral synthesis;statistical static timing analysis;SSTA;multi-cycle;multi-clock
Lucas, Gregory M. ; Chen ; Deming
关键词: process variation;    high-level synthesis;    behavioral synthesis;    statistical static timing analysis;    SSTA;    multi-cycle;    multi-clock;   
Others  :  https://www.ideals.illinois.edu/bitstream/handle/2142/11966/1_lucas_gregory.pdf?sequence=3&isAllowed=y
美国|英语
来源: The Illinois Digital Environment for Access to Learning and Scholarship
PDF
【 摘 要 】

The move to deep submicron processes has brought about new problems that designers must contend with in order to obtain functional circuits. Process variation has been recognized as one of the leading issues that must be dealt with in deep submicron processes. The problems experienced with deep submicron processes have ushered in a new era of statistical design, in which process parameters are no longer considered to be deterministic but are modeled as probability distributions. In order to support statistical design, new algorithms and methods are needed.One of the chief problems with process variation is the need for accurate timing analysis in which process parameters such as gate length and oxide thickness are now modeled as probability density functions (pdf) instead of deterministic quantities. Statistical static timing analysis (SSTA) has emerged to fi ll that void. Much work has been performed in the realm of SSTA; however, the majority of it has focused on improving the main SSTA algorithm. Thefirst piece of work that will be presented in this thesis extends SSTA to be able to handle complicated timing constraints such as multi-clock domain circuits, false paths, and multi-cycle paths. The second piece of work extends the behavioral synthesis task of binding to be variation-aware through our algorithm FastYield. FastYield off ers several contributions to thefield of statistical design. First, it presents the unit correlation model, a model that can be used to model correlation at the functional unit level. Second, it offers a bipartite matching formulation for variation-aware binding in high-level synthesis. Last, it presents a statistical timing-driven floorplanner that is used to obtain correlation and interconnect information for more accurate timing analysis.

【 预 览 】
附件列表
Files Size Format View
Timing Analysis and Behavioral Synthesis with Process Variation 1136KB PDF download
  文献评价指标  
  下载次数:9次 浏览次数:13次